Default Please check out my camshafts pics

I have an oil problem (https://honda-tech.com/zerothread?id=946494) and im checking to see if my cams on the cap caps got messed up, causing too much clearance for low pressure.\

It appears where the cam caps go there seems to be "burns" although they do feel pretty smooth. The cap that is in the bottom right corner though looks perfect and shiney unlike the others. I have a few pics - what do you think? BTW the last pic looks like there are some scratches, but they are still smooth.

if it's just the cams..u can have them micropolished to smoothen them out. as for the cam caps. if any significant ammt is removed out of the cam journal..i don't think the head is good anymore. take it to a machine shop
